Sinopec Canada is a wholly-owned subsidiary of a major international upstream oil and gas company, Sinopec International Petroleum Exploration and Production Corporation (SIPC) headquartered in Beijing, China. Sinopec Canada has been an active participant in the Canadian energy industry since 2005. Primary Purpose of Position

Sinopec Canada is looking for a talented and experienced Senior Financial Reporting Analyst to join our Finance team. In this role, you will report to the Manager of Financial Reporting and play a crucial part in ensuring the company meets its financial reporting objectives. You will apply your expertise in accounting principles to analyze financial information and prepare accurate and timely consolidated financial statements.

This position is based at our Calgary, Alberta head office with a hybrid work schedule, allowing you the flexibility to work from home on Mondays and Fridays.

Roles and Responsibilities

  • Prepare monthly working papers and journal entries
  • Prepare and analyze monthly financial statements
  • Produce annual working papers, consolidated financial statements, and related notes.
  • Create complex accounting calculations and associated entries
  • Prepare and review account reconciliations
  • Prepare monthly and quarterly account analysis
  • Serve as the primary accounting contact for Joint Venture matters
  • Attend monthly JV accounting representative meetings
  • Maintain and perform key controls in the financial reporting process
  • Assist with audits by providing required financial information
  • Provide financial information as required
  • Review and posting of journal entries
  • Review and approval of invoices
  • Take part in special projects and handle ad hoc tasks as needed

Position Knowledge, Skills and Experience

  • Strong knowledge of International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S), specifically within the oil and gas sector
  • Advanced knowledge of Microsoft Office and Power BI
  • Working experience with QByte is considered an asset
  • Exceptional attention to detail and analytical skills
  • Excellent problem-solving abilities and critical thinking skills
  • Effective verbal and written communication skills
  • Strong organizational skills with the ability to work independently or as part of a multidisciplinary team
  • Displays a high-level of integrity in all actions, complying with and promoting the Company's core values, a respectful work environment, and aligning with the Company's code of business conduct and ethics

Qualifications

  • Accounting degree or equivalent
  • 10+ years of experience post designation in the oil and gas industry
  • A minimum of eight years in a financial reporting role
  • CPA accounting designation
